PHPcms是一种广泛使用的内容管理系统,它提供了便捷的会员注册功能,但有时候会遇到会员注册失败的问题。本文将详细介绍phpcms会员注册失败的解决方案,帮助读者解决这个问题。
让我们来了解一下phpcms会员注册失败的背景信息。在使用phpcms进行会员注册时,有时候会遇到各种问题,比如无法成功注册、注册信息不完整、注册过程中出现错误等。这些问题可能会给用户带来困扰,影响网站的正常运行。解决phpcms会员注册失败的问题是非常重要的。
接下来,让我们来详细阐述phpcms会员注册失败的解决方案。我们将从以下几个方面进行讨论。
1. 检查数据库连接
在phpcms会员注册过程中,首先需要连接数据库。如果数据库连接失败,会导致会员注册失败。我们需要检查数据库连接的配置是否正确,包括数据库的主机名、用户名、密码等信息。如果配置正确,但仍然无法连接数据库,可能是数据库服务出现了问题,可以联系服务器管理员进行处理。
2. 检查表单验证
在会员注册过程中,phpcms会对用户提交的表单进行验证。如果表单验证失败,会员注册也会失败。我们需要检查表单验证的规则是否正确设置,包括必填字段、字段格式等。还需要确保表单提交的数据没有被篡改,可以使用验证码等方式进行防护。
3. 检查会员模型设置
phpcms提供了会员模型来管理会员的属性和字段。如果会员模型设置不正确,会导致会员注册失败。我们需要检查会员模型的字段是否正确设置,包括字段类型、字段长度等。还需要确保会员模型与会员注册页面的表单字段对应,否则会导致数据无法正确保存。
4. 检查会员注册流程
会员注册过程中,可能会有一些自定义的流程,比如发送激活邮件、短信验证等。如果这些流程设置不正确,会导致会员注册失败。我们需要检查会员注册流程的设置是否正确,包括邮件服务器的配置、短信验证码的验证等。
5. 检查错误日志
当会员注册失败时,phpcms会生成错误日志。我们可以通过查看错误日志来了解具体的错误信息,从而更好地解决会员注册失败的问题。我们需要检查错误日志的路径和权限是否正确,以及是否开启了错误日志记录功能。
6. 检查服务器环境
有时候,会员注册失败是由于服务器环境的问题引起的。我们需要检查服务器的PHP版本、扩展模块等是否满足phpcms的要求。还需要确保服务器的磁盘空间、内存等资源足够,以免影响会员注册的正常进行。
7. 检查第三方插件
phpcms可以通过插件来扩展功能,有时候会员注册失败是由于某个插件的问题引起的。我们需要检查已安装的插件是否与phpcms的版本兼容,并确保插件的配置正确。如果发现某个插件引起了会员注册失败,可以尝试禁用该插件或更新插件的版本。
8. 寻求帮助
如果以上解决方案都无法解决phpcms会员注册失败的问题,我们可以寻求帮助。可以通过官方文档、论坛等方式寻求phpcms的技术支持,或者咨询专业的PHP开发人员。
phpcms会员注册失败是一个常见的问题,但通过检查数据库连接、表单验证、会员模型设置、会员注册流程、错误日志、服务器环境、第三方插件等方面,我们可以解决这个问题。如果遇到无法解决的情况,可以寻求帮助。希望本文能够帮助读者解决phpcms会员注册失败的问题,确保网站的正常运行。
插件下载说明
未提供下载提取码的插件,都是站长辛苦开发,需收取费用!想免费获取辛苦开发插件的请绕道!
织梦二次开发QQ群
本站客服QQ号:3149518909(点击左边QQ号交流),群号(383578617) 如果您有任何织梦问题,请把问题发到群里,阁主将为您写解决教程!
转载请注明: 织梦模板 » phpcms 会员注册失败(phpcms会员注册失败解决方案)